I'm a collector and have to disagree with you. More and MORE of my dealer friends are discovering EBAY and listing items. Last night I listed over 75 items myself, with EBAY collecting over $350 in
listing fees...not to mention the commissions at the end of the sale.
IMO investors will be surprised at the next earnings announcement as
EBAY beats estimates and the price goes up. Oh, I also checked out
AMZN auction and am going to stick with EBAY...as far as I am concerned my business is firmly established on EBAY and that's making me alot of extra money. These days I'd never consider renting space in an antique mall...the internet is the place to sell...and EBAY
is where I want to be.
